روش Execute ADO

تعریف و استفاده

روش Execute می‌تواند جستجو، دستور SQL یا پروسه ذخیره شده موجود در ویژگی CommandText شیء Command را اجرا کند.

اگر ویژگی CommandText از جستجو به صورت سطر باز استفاده کند، هرگونه نتایج تولید شده در شیء Recordset جدید ذخیره می‌شوند. اگر این دستور جستجو به صورت سطر باز نباشد، ارائه‌دهنده یک شیء Recordset بسته‌شده بازمی‌گرداند.

نحوه استفاده: برای دستورهایی که به صورت سطر باز می‌گردند:

Set rs = objcommand.Execute(رای, پارامترها, گزینه‌ها)

نحوه استفاده: برای دستورهایی که به صورت سطر باز نمی‌گردند:

objcommand.Execute رای, پارامترها, گزینه‌ها
پارامتر توضیح
رای اختیاری. تعداد مستندات تحت تأثیر جستجو را بازگرداند. برای جستجوهایی که به صورت سطر بازمی‌گردند، از ویژگی RecordCount در شیء Recordset استفاده کنید تا تعداد مستندات موجود در آن را محاسبه کنید.
parameters اختیاری، ایسے پارامیٹر کی مقادیر کو س کوئری سے پیش کیا جاتا ہے، مقادیر بدلنا، اپدیٹ یا نیا پارامیٹر اضافہ کرنا، Parameters سیٹ میں
options اختیاری، اس بات کو ظاہر کرتا ہے کہ فراہم کنندہ کو کس طرح کمانڈ آئیکن کیCommandText خاصیت کو محاسبه کرنا چاہیے، کسی ایک یا کئی سے زیادہ CommandTypeEnum یا ExecuteOptionEnum مقادیر، میل کیا ہے adCmdUnspecified.

مثال

<%
Set objcommand.Text="SELECT * FROM Customers"
objCommand.Execute
%>

یا:

<%
Set objcommand.Text="Customers"
objCommand.Execute(,,adCmdTableDirect)
%>